Abstract :
In this paper, we propose an indoor localization system using radio frequency identification (RFID) technology. Locations of passive RFID tags are determined by scanning multiple RFID reader antennas´ radiation beams. During each scan, the horizontal and elevation angles of the reader antenna are recorded when the transition of a tag entering or leaving the antenna beam´s coverage area occurs, and this angle information is used in the developed algorithm to calculate the tag´s location. The proposed system requires a minimum of two reader antennas, without the need for reference tags. Experimental results obtained from a controlled environment demonstrate that the average localization error distance of the proposed beam scanning method is less than 20 cm.
